alkisgmate|87927: what kind of optimization? that's very vague...08:38
alkisgIn general mate is light, so it doesn't consume much ram by default08:39
mate|87927optimizing os in the sense good perfomance on lower ram08:39
alkisgYeah, that's what mate was build for08:39
mate|87927any more tweakin that can be done?08:40
alkisgYou can save a few MB if you disable a few services, but it won't make a real difference08:40
mate|87927i am on 4gb ram and 16gb swap does swap affect my perfomance?08:40
diogenes_mate|87927, it's not only about the ram, it's about a direct rendering capable graphics as well. Even if you have plenty of ram but you try to watch some hd youtube on some kind of SIS graphics, then it will fail irrespective of the amount of ram you have.08:41
alkisgIn normal use you should not be using swap, i.e. `free` should show zero08:41
mate|87927using linux for just one purpose thats building customs for android compiling kernel and etc08:42
alkisgi5's have internal graphics card which is fine for running VMs like android08:42
alkisgIf you actually run the VM and you see that you have RAM issues, then add 4 GB more08:43
mate|87927coz if i dont use swap i always go out of memory08:43
alkisgThen you'll need RAM. This isn't related to the desktop environment but to the programs you run08:43
alkisgE.g. mate may need 300 MB for all the OS and the DE, and then firefox and a VM may need 2000 MB08:44
alkisgSo trying to save a few MB from that 300 MB isn't significant08:44
alkisgIf you see that you need more RAM, buy it, don't try to save from the OS+DE RAM use08:44
alkisgBecause those are low, not important overall08:45
